Produces flat fee Anchovy Fisheries 234.300 tonnes in southern

The Ministry of Production (Produce) today issued a resolution in which it set at 234.300 tonnes quota industrial catch corresponding to the first season of fishing anchovy in the south in 2014, which will run from the area of ​​Penthouse ( Arequipa region), to the southern tip of the Peruvian maritime domain.
Said catch quota suggested by the Instituto del Mar del Peru (Imarpe) is allocated for indirect human consumption, ie for the production of fishmeal and fish oil.

The season will begin on June 23, will culminate on reaching the quota or else shall not exceed 30 September 2014.

It also refers to the date of completion of the first fishing season in the south zone 2014 may be extended or reduced according to environmental biological conditions on the report of Imarpe.

The rule states that only fishing operations may make the registration and licensing ships, and mining operations should be carried out in the areas reserved for artisanal fishing and small scale.
Similarly, vessels may only make a fishing trip in an interval of 24 hours must have the satellite tracking system, among other provisions.

Those who violate the provisions of the rule will be subject to sanctions under the provisions of the General Fisheries Law, Law on Maximum Capture Vessel the Consolidated Text of the Rules of Inspections and Fisheries and Aquaculture Sanctions (RISPAC) and other applicable laws.

While DGs Policy and Fisheries Development, Fisheries Mining and Indirect Production for Human Consumption, Monitoring and Enforcement and Sanctions Produce as well as the regional offices of the coast with a fishing competition and DG and Coastguards of Navy of Peru, within the scope of their respective powers, perform the dissemination and oversight that apply and ensure compliance with the provisions of the Produce.
